Judith Barsi: Biography

Judith Barsi was born on June 6, 1978, in Los Angeles, California. From a young age, she showed an interest in acting, and her talent was quickly recognized by the industry. Judith's family background was complex; she was the daughter of Hungarian immigrants, and her childhood was marred by difficulties, including a tumultuous home environment.

Judith Barsi: Career Highlights

Judith began her acting career at the age of 5, landing her first commercial role. She quickly transitioned to television and film, becoming a sought-after child actress. Some of her notable works include:

  • “The Land Before Time” (1988) - Voiced the character Ducky
  • “All Dogs Go to Heaven” (1989) - Voiced Anne-Marie
  • Guest appearances on popular TV shows such as “The Twilight Zone” and “Highway to Heaven”

Her performances were characterized by a natural charm and a unique ability to connect with audiences, making her one of the most beloved child stars of her time.

Burt Reynolds: Biography

Burt Reynolds was born on February 11, 1936, in Lansing, Michigan. He became one of Hollywood's most recognizable figures, known for his rugged masculinity and charm. Reynolds had a complex relationship with fame, often balancing his public persona with a desire for privacy.

Burt Reynolds: Career Highlights

Burt Reynolds had a prolific career spanning several decades. He starred in a variety of films that became iconic over time. Some of his most notable works include:

  • “Deliverance” (1972) - A critical and commercial success that showcased his dramatic acting chops.
  • “Smokey and the Bandit” (1977) - A film that solidified his status as a Hollywood star.
  • “The Longest Yard” (1974) - A sports comedy that remains a fan favorite.
  • “Boogie Nights” (1997) - A role that earned him an Academy Award nomination.

Reynolds was known not just for his acting skills but also for his charm and charisma, which endeared him to audiences around the world.

Judith Barsi's Legacy

Judith Barsi's legacy is a bittersweet one. Despite her short life, she made a significant impact on the animation industry through her voice work. Her tragic death at the young age of 10 brought attention to issues related to child welfare and domestic violence.

In memory of Judith, many advocates continue to promote awareness regarding the safety and well-being of children in the entertainment industry. Her story serves as a reminder of the challenges faced by child actors and the importance of protecting vulnerable individuals.

Burt Reynolds' Legacy

Burt Reynolds left behind a rich legacy filled with memorable performances and contributions to film and television. He was a pioneer in portraying complex male characters and was often seen as a symbol of the cultural shifts in Hollywood during the 1970s and 1980s.

His influence can be seen in the work of many contemporary actors who cite him as an inspiration. Reynolds' ability to blend humor and drama in his roles has left a lasting impression on the film industry.
